Subject: Handover — replica lag alarm on Cartwheel DB

Hey Tomas,

Passing the pager. The read-replica lag alarm for the Cartwheel cluster has fired three times since noon, peaking at 40 seconds. Root cause looks like the nightly export job hammering the primary; I've throttled it to half speed as a stopgap. Lag is back under 5 seconds but watch it during the 02:00 export window. Runbook is in the Opswiki under Cartwheel. If it escalates, loop in the database platform team via their shared inbox.

pager mailbox: holdor.quenael.briir@lumiclabs.corp

Hey, welcome to the Stonemill review queue! Stonemill handles incremental static site rebuilds — we only regenerate pages whose content hashes changed, which is why the signing story matters so much. Every rebuild manifest gets signed before the CDN will accept it, so a forged manifest can't sneak stale or tampered pages in. You'll mostly be auditing that pipeline. The manifest signer currently uses the key shown here.

deploy key for kahof-kadup: bky19_YDnVAD7xLc2m2mMUEyR

Subject: DR drill — string extraction script

Hi Tomas, as part of next week's disaster-recovery drill for Lingopress, we'll rebuild the translation-string extraction tooling from the cold backup. Please review the restore steps before Thursday: the script, its glossary cache, and the CI hook all come from one encrypted snapshot. Restoration can't proceed until the snapshot is unlocked, so I'm including the recovery passphrase immediately below for the drill.

vault phrase of yadug-haweg = holath-ulaath